As an Occupational Therapist, you help patients get well. You are the person who can bring their power back. In doing this, you will assess patient needs, develop their recovery plans, and deliver occupational therapy.
You're a healer and a helper, which is why you got into this line of work.
You're equally adept at addressing the whole patient and seeing them as an individual. You know your goal is the design of a program that will restore, reinforce, and enhance their physical abilities and independence.
You're adaptable to the needs of the patient and can find joy in the variety of the work and the settings.
You're a teammate and are looking for collaboration with your peers, but you're also happy to make referrals to help your patient get the care they need to thrive.
You know that being an Occupational Therapist means you're a teacher who can train patients and caregivers on the skills they need to promote independence and productivity.

Requirements:
SPECIFIC EDUCATIONAL/VOCATIONAL REQUIREMENTS:
1. They must have a valid Occupational license in the state(s) of practice, or proof of license and eligibility.
2. They must have a Master's degree in Occupational Therapy; or
3. They must have a Master's degree in a Occupational Therapy related field in addition to a Bachelor's degree in Occupational Therapy; or
4. They must have a Bachelor's degree in Occupational Therapy plus 5 years of progressively responsible OT experience. The qualifying Occupational Therapy degree earned outside of the U.S. must be evaluated to be the U.S. equivalent to a degree in Occupational Therapy.
